Firefox에서 인라인 Svg가 지원됩니까?
게시 됨: 2022-12-30SVG는 Scalable Vector Graphics의 약자로 2차원 벡터 그래픽에 사용되는 파일 형식입니다. 인라인 SVG 는 HTML 내에서 인라인으로 사용되는 SVG이며 Firefox를 포함한 모든 주요 브라우저에서 지원됩니다. 인라인 SVG는 이미지를 사용하는 것보다 더 많은 유연성과 제어를 허용하며 CSS로 애니메이션 및 스타일을 지정할 수 있습니다.
HTML5 인라인 svg는 Silverlight의 대안으로 Mozilla Firefox 19에서 완전히 지원됩니다. Firefox 19 사용자는 이 기능을 사용하려는 경우 전체 기능을 볼 수 있습니다. 온라인에서 브라우저 호환성 테스트를 사용하여 웹 사이트와 LambdaTest 클라우드의 호환성을 테스트하십시오. 데스크톱, 모바일 및 태블릿에서 3,000개 이상의 실제 브라우저와 운영 체제를 테스트했습니다. Mozilla Firefox의 코드명인 Phoenix는 2002년에 만들어졌습니다. Firefox는 9개월 동안 6천만 회 이상 다운로드되었습니다. Firefox의 탭 브라우징 기능을 사용하면 각 탭, 팝업 차단, 비공개 브라우징, 피싱 감지 및 샌드박스 보안 모델이 있는 탭에서 개별 프로세스를 확인할 수 있습니다.
단일 페이지에 렌더링하는 데 수천 개의 아이콘이 필요하지 않은 경우 인라인 SVG 아이콘 을 사용하는 것이 좋습니다. 코드가 이미 파일에 있고 페이지를 캐시할 수 있는 한 코드 크기는 중요하지 않습니다.
인라인 SVG는 포함된 파일을 포함하여 다양한 용도로 사용할 수 있습니다. 또한 SVG는 CSS를 통해 문서의 다른 모든 요소와 유사하게 처리될 수 있으므로 CSS 상호 작용이 훨씬 더 쉽습니다. 이를 통해 특히 호버 효과와 같은 상호 작용에서 더 빠른 응답 시간이 가능합니다.
Internet Explorer를 포함한 모든 주요 웹 브라우저는 SVG(Scalable Vector Graphics) 사용을 지원합니다. SVG를 기본 형식으로 지원하는 Inkscape 외에도(SVG에 대한 좋은 입문서를 보려면 여기로 이동) 이를 지원하는 다른 많은 이미지 편집기 소프트웨어가 있습니다.
기본 SVG (예: 4-106)를 지원하는 Chrome 버전에서는 없음 및 4보다 낮은 일부 버전에서는 지원이 제공되지 않습니다. Safari에서 SVG에 대한 기본 지원은 3.2-16에서 사용할 수 있고 3.1-5.1에서 부분적으로 지원되며 3.2 아래에서는 사용할 수 없습니다.
브라우저가 Svg를 지원하지 않는다는 것은 무엇을 의미합니까?
브라우저가 SVG를 지원하지 않는 경우 Scalable Vector Graphics 파일을 볼 수 없음을 의미합니다. SVG 파일 은 벡터 기반 그래픽을 정의하는 코드로 구성됩니다. 이러한 그래픽은 품질 저하 없이 모든 크기로 확장할 수 있습니다.
SVG는 큰 사양이기 때문에 사소한 문제로 구현할 수 없습니다. 그러나 현재 모든 1.1 측면을 지원하는 브라우저는 없지만 여러 브라우저가 SVG 1.1의 1.2 측면을 지원하기 시작했습니다. ASV의 가장 중요한 결점은 HTML과 XHTML에서 가장 두드러지는 스크립팅 기능입니다. Mozilla는 2년 전에 직원 SVG 개발 을 결정했기 때문에 이제 관성이 완전히 극복되었습니다. 부족함은 특정 고급 필터나 복잡한 필터와 <animate> 기능의 하위 수준 구현에서 찾을 수 있습니다. 이 두 기술은 속도가 매우 빠릅니다. 특정 조건에서 브라우저는 Firefox 3.6보다 10배 빠르게 실행됩니다.
Microsoft는 선언적 애니메이션( SVG SMIL ), 필터 및 SVG 글꼴을 Internet Explorer 9에서 제거할 예정입니다. 다른 모든 브라우저는 이제 애니메이션을 지원하므로 시기가 문제입니다. 특정 당사자는 SVG 글꼴의 훨씬 약한 버전으로 생각되는 WOFF를 선호하는 것으로 보입니다. IE9는 Windows Vista 이상 버전에서 실행되지 않습니다(따라서 이후 버전도 실행되지 않음). Windows XP와 98이 전 세계 컴퓨터의 절반 이상에 설치되어 있는 상황에서 향후 IE 9의 시장 점유율을 예측하기는 어렵습니다. 많은 사람들이 '아니오'라고 말하지만 그들의 주장이 무엇인지 잘 모르겠습니다.
브라우저에 원하는 너비를 할당할 수 있는 너비 속성이 없으면 svg 이미지가 표시되지 않습니다. SVG 소스 코드 를 편집하여 새 값을 추가할 수 있습니다.
Firefox는 Chromium의 포크입니까?
Firefox는 여전히 브라우저입니까? Firefox는 Google Chrome과 달리 독점 소스 코드 기반(예: Chromium)을 기반으로 구축되지 않았습니다. 그것을 지원하지 않는 유일한 주요 브라우저는 아닙니다.
2015년에 출시된 Cliqz의 데스크톱 웹 브라우저는 Firefox에서 파생되었습니다. 이 기사에서 자체 브라우저를 만들기로 결정한 이유를 살펴보겠습니다. 또한 장기적으로 볼 때 올바른 결정을 내렸다고 믿는 이유에 대해 Firefox 개발자 와 이야기를 나눴습니다. Webrender 엔진은 Chrome에 새로운 기능을 추가하는 Chrome 브라우저 포크입니다. 우리의 코드가 이미 Firefox로 작성되었기 때문에 작업의 기본 엔진으로 Firefox를 선택했습니다. Monopoly 측면에서 Firefox의 코드 베이스는 Google의 Blink/Gecko(webrender) 스택보다 우수합니다. Cliqz 팀은 Firefox가 최고의 포크 호스트가 될 것이라고 결정했습니다.
포크를 유지하기 어려운 데는 여러 가지 이유가 있습니다. 프로젝트 소유자는 변경 사항에 공격적이고 지속적일 수 있습니다. 여기에는 모든 플랫폼용 코드가 포함되어 있으며 브라우저 기반 제품을 사용할 수 있습니다. JavaScript는 공유 JavaScript 코드베이스를 사용하여 React-native Android 앱에 내장되어 있습니다. adblocker와 같이 개인 정보를 보호하는 동일한 기능 세트는 데이터도 보호합니다. 이러한 기능을 자체적으로 만들기로 선택했기 때문에 브라우저의 다른 기능을 요구하지 않고도 이러한 기능을 구현할 수 있었습니다. Fennec 프로그램은 실제 Firefox를 기반으로 하지만 모바일 장치에서 사용할 수 있는 놀라운 엔지니어링 성과입니다. 렌더링 엔진은 Gecko이고 JavaScript 엔진은 SpiderMonkey입니다.
공유 코드베이스가 있으면 아름다운 브라우저 UI를 개발하고 WebExtensions로 제공할 수 있습니다. Cliqz는 개인 정보를 매우 중요하게 생각하므로 귀하가 유일한 사람이 아니라는 것을 안심할 수 있습니다. 에이전트를 생성하기 위해 iOS용 Firefox를 포크했습니다. Cliqz의 검색 엔진, 추적 방지 소프트웨어 및 광고 차단기는 새로운 브라우저 범주에서 경쟁 제품과 차별화됩니다. 우리는 브라우저 전쟁이 거의 끝나가고 있으며 인터넷은 영원히 바뀔 것입니다.
크롬 브라우저가 파이어폭스보다 나은가요?
Chromium의 포크를 유지하는 것은 이론상 별거 아닌 것처럼 보일 수 있지만 가능합니다. 예를 들면 Opera 브라우저를 자체 렌더링 엔진에서 Chromium의 콘텐츠 모듈로 성공적으로 마이그레이션한 것입니다.
Chrome과 Firefox 중 어느 것이 더 낫습니까?
대부분의 기능 측면에서 Chrome과 Firefox는 거의 동등합니다. Chrome의 확장 프로그램은 더 크고 빠르며 인터페이스는 더 사용자 친화적인 반면 Firefox의 확장 프로그램은 비공개적이고 안전합니다. Firefox의 성능은 우수하지만 상당한 양의 메모리를 소비합니다.
크롬이 파이어폭스보다 나은가요?
보안 설정이 완전히 최적화된 Firefox와 Chrome은 서로 크게 다르지 않습니다. 그럼에도 불구하고 많은 사이버 보안 전문가는 웹을 탐색할 때 나타날 수 있는 다양한 맬웨어 방지 위협으로부터 컴퓨터를 보호하는 측면에서 Chrome을 시장의 선두 주자로 간주합니다.
중국에서 Firefox의 지분은 무엇입니까?
Mozilla China는 2005년 3월 4일에 설립되었습니다. Mozilla Corporation의 자회사이며 중국에 있습니다…Mozilla China, Inc.유형자회사 웹사이트 www.firefox.com.cn.
파이어폭스 SVG
SVG 이미지는 모든 텍스트 편집기로 만들 수 있지만 드로잉 소프트웨어로 만드는 경우가 많습니다. 품질 저하 없이 모든 크기로 확장할 수 있는 벡터 그래픽입니다. Firefox는 SVG 이미지를 기본적으로 지원합니다.
Firefox에서 Svg 파일을 어떻게 저장합니까?
그런 다음 Firefox의 드롭다운 메뉴(menu/Alt 또는 Ctrl S)에서 SVG만 선택합니다. Internet Explorer가 Firefox 또는 Chrome으로 업데이트되어야 한다는 사실을 부인할 수 없습니다.
인라인 SVG가 작동하지 않음
인라인 svg를 작동시키는 데 문제가 있는 경우 확인할 수 있는 몇 가지 사항이 있습니다. 먼저 svg 파일이 보려고 하는 html 파일과 동일한 디렉토리에 있는지 확인하십시오. 그래도 작동하지 않으면 svg 파일의 절대 경로를 사용해 보십시오. 둘 다 작동하지 않으면 브라우저에서 svg 뷰어 확장 을 사용해 보십시오.
포럼에서 일부 개발자가 인라인 SVG 문제를 보고했습니다. 이 경우 웹 페이지는 inlinesvg 메시지가 아닌 SVG 메시지인 죄송합니다 메시지를 표시합니다. 두 가지 가능성이 있습니다. 문제는 DOM SVG 인터페이스 문제이거나 단순히 SVG를 완전히 지원하지 않는 일부 구형 브라우저 때문입니다. 이 브라우저에는 일반적으로 문제 없이 이미지를 렌더링하는 사용 가능한 가장 강력한 Blink 엔진 중 하나가 있습니다. 페이지 상단에는 빠른 탐색을 가능하게 하는 새로운 단축 다이얼 섬네일 바로 가기가 있습니다. 인라인 SVG 코드를 올바르게 입력했는지 확인하십시오. 코드에는 단어나 구문이 누락되었을 가능성이 큽니다.
개발자가 귀하의 브라우저가 인라인 SVG를 지원하지 않는다는 것을 확인했습니다. Rendering/BrowserRenderer.ts에서 insertComponent 함수를 수정하려면 브라우저 개발 도구를 사용할 수 있습니다. 내 모든 문제가 해결되었나요? 이 도구를 사용하여 복구할 수 있습니다. 위의 해결 방법이 성공적이지 않은 경우 컴퓨터에 더 심각한 Windows 문제가 있을 수 있습니다.
인라인 Svg 파일은 어떻게 만듭니까?
다음은 인라인 SVG의 데모입니다. *svg 태그는 SVG 이미지를 HTML 문서에 직접 쓰는 데 사용할 수 있습니다. VS 코드 또는 선택적 IDE에서 SVG 이미지 를 사용하고 코드를 복사한 다음 HTML 문서의 *body* 요소에 붙여넣으면 됩니다.
Svg가 HTML에 표시되지 않는 이유는 무엇입니까?
SVG를 사용하려면 *imgsrc=image에서 사용할 수 있습니다. asvg 이미지 또는 CSS background-image가 포함된 파일은 올바르게 연결되고 모든 것이 올바르게 표시되지만 서버에서 다른 유형의 콘텐츠를 제공하기 때문에 브라우저에 표시되지 않습니다.
Svg 인라인 요소입니까?
인라인 요소 가 있는 요소를 SVG라고 합니다.
Google 크롬 테스트 인라인 Svg
Chrome에는 인라인 SVG를 테스트하는 기능이 내장되어 있습니다. 개발자 도구 패널(Windows, Linux 및 Chrome OS의 경우 F12 또는 Ctrl+Shift+I)을 열고 "SVG" 탭을 선택하면 됩니다. 이렇게 하면 페이지의 모든 인라인 SVG 목록이 표시되고 개별적으로 테스트할 수 있습니다.
LambdaTest의 브라우저 간 호환성 테스트를 사용하여 3000개 이상의 브라우저 및 운영 체제 조합에서 웹 사이트를 테스트할 수 있습니다. LambdaTest를 사용하여 HTML5 INCHARGE를 지원하지 않는 브라우저에서 HTML5 웹 페이지 폴백이 제대로 작동하는지 확인할 수 있습니다. LambdaTest는 몇 가지 무료 장기 교차 브라우저 테스트 도구 중 하나입니다. Chrome, Safari, Internet Explorer, Edge, Yandex, Opera 및 Firefox는 사용 가능한 3000개 이상의 데스크톱 및 모바일 브라우저 중 하나입니다. 원활한 웹 테스트를 보장하기 위한 다양한 무료 기능과 인프라를 제공합니다.